When you change a function from \( y = f(x) \) to \( y = f(kx) \), it’s called a "horizontal stretch" or "horizontal compression," depending on the value of \( k \).
- If \( k > 1 \): The graph gets squished closer together (horizontal compression).
- If \( 0 < k < 1 \): The graph gets stretched out (horizontal stretch).
So, you can think of it like pulling or squishing the graph sideways!
